Immediate Actions After a Water Damage

Water damage can be a devastating event for homeowners and businesses alike. It can cause extensive damage to property and belongings, and can even lead to health problems if not addressed quickly and correctly.

If you experience water damage in your home or business, it is important to take immediate action to minimize the damage and prevent further problems.

Can Water Damage Be Fixed in a House?

In most cases, water damage in a house can be fixed. However, the extent of the damage and the cost of repairs will depend on a number of factors, including the source of the water, the amount of water damage, and the type of materials that were damaged.

If the water damage is minor, it may be possible to repair the damage yourself. However, if the damage is more extensive, it is important to contact a professional water damage cleanup company.

Here are some of the immediate actions you should take after experiencing water damage in your home or business:

  • Contact your insurance company
  • Turn off the water supply
  • Remove any standing water
  • Open windows and doors to air out the property
  • Remove any wet or damaged items from the property
  • Contact a professional water damage cleanup company

By taking these immediate actions, you can help to minimize the damage and prevent further problems.
